Output 85514685306ba9ae66e757f5fd203b3026fa83fd8254efc75e887a6a07ea7114:8

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 80f5cec5ff66cbe193583d4119f8864e24421cf2
address
tb1qsr6ua30lvm97ry6c84q3n7yxfcjyy88jq9hx8t
transaction
85514685306ba9ae66e757f5fd203b3026fa83fd8254efc75e887a6a07ea7114